package apiserver
import (
"fmt"
"sync"
"time"
"k8s.io/apimachinery/pkg/apimachinery/registered"
metav1 "k8s.io/apimachinery/pkg/apis/meta/v1"
"k8s.io/apimachinery/pkg/runtime"
"k8s.io/apimachinery/pkg/runtime/serializer"
"k8s.io/apiserver/pkg/registry/rest"
genericapiserver "k8s.io/apiserver/pkg/server"
restclient "k8s.io/client-go/rest"
"k8s.io/client-go/util/flowcontrol"
authorizationclient "k8s.io/kubernetes/pkg/client/clientset_generated/internalclientset/typed/authorization/internalversion"
coreclient "k8s.io/kubernetes/pkg/client/clientset_generated/internalclientset/typed/core/internalversion"
configapi "github.com/openshift/origin/pkg/cmd/server/api"
imageadmission "github.com/openshift/origin/pkg/image/admission"
imageapi "github.com/openshift/origin/pkg/image/apis/image"
imageapiv1 "github.com/openshift/origin/pkg/image/apis/image/v1"
imageclient "github.com/openshift/origin/pkg/image/generated/internalclientset"
"github.com/openshift/origin/pkg/image/importer"
imageimporter "github.com/openshift/origin/pkg/image/importer"
"github.com/openshift/origin/pkg/image/importer/dockerv1client"
"github.com/openshift/origin/pkg/image/registry/image"
imageetcd "github.com/openshift/origin/pkg/image/registry/image/etcd"
"github.com/openshift/origin/pkg/image/registry/imagesecret"
"github.com/openshift/origin/pkg/image/registry/imagesignature"
"github.com/openshift/origin/pkg/image/registry/imagestream"
imagestreametcd "github.com/openshift/origin/pkg/image/registry/imagestream/etcd"
"github.com/openshift/origin/pkg/image/registry/imagestreamimage"
"github.com/openshift/origin/pkg/image/registry/imagestreamimport"
"github.com/openshift/origin/pkg/image/registry/imagestreammapping"
"github.com/openshift/origin/pkg/image/registry/imagestreamtag"
)
type ImageAPIServerConfig struct {
GenericConfig *genericapiserver.Config
CoreAPIServerClientConfig *restclient.Config
LimitVerifier imageadmission.LimitVerifier
RegistryHostnameRetriever imageapi.RegistryHostnameRetriever
AllowedRegistriesForImport *configapi.AllowedRegistries
MaxImagesBulkImportedPerRepository int
// TODO these should all become local eventually
Scheme *runtime.Scheme
Registry *registered.APIRegistrationManager
Codecs serializer.CodecFactory
makeV1Storage sync.Once
v1Storage map[string]rest.Storage
v1StorageErr error
}
type ImageAPIServer struct {
GenericAPIServer *genericapiserver.GenericAPIServer
}
type completedConfig struct {
*ImageAPIServerConfig
}
// Complete fills in any fields not set that are required to have valid data. It's mutating the receiver.
func (c *ImageAPIServerConfig) Complete() completedConfig {
c.GenericConfig.Complete()
return completedConfig{c}
}
// SkipComplete provides a way to construct a server instance without config completion.
func (c *ImageAPIServerConfig) SkipComplete() completedConfig {
return completedConfig{c}
}
// New returns a new instance of ImageAPIServer from the given config.
func (c completedConfig) New(delegationTarget genericapiserver.DelegationTarget) (*ImageAPIServer, error) {
genericServer, err := c.ImageAPIServerConfig.GenericConfig.SkipComplete().New("image.openshift.io-apiserver", delegationTarget) // completion is done in Complete, no need for a second time
if err != nil {
return nil, err
}
s := &ImageAPIServer{
GenericAPIServer: genericServer,
}
v1Storage, err := c.V1RESTStorage()
if err != nil {
return nil, err
}
apiGroupInfo := genericapiserver.NewDefaultAPIGroupInfo(imageapiv1.GroupName, c.Registry, c.Scheme, metav1.ParameterCodec, c.Codecs)
apiGroupInfo.GroupMeta.GroupVersion = imageapiv1.SchemeGroupVersion
apiGroupInfo.VersionedResourcesStorageMap[imageapiv1.SchemeGroupVersion.Version] = v1Storage
if err := s.GenericAPIServer.InstallAPIGroup(&apiGroupInfo); err != nil {
return nil, err
}
return s, nil
}
func (c *ImageAPIServerConfig) V1RESTStorage() (map[string]rest.Storage, error) {
c.makeV1Storage.Do(func() {
c.v1Storage, c.v1StorageErr = c.newV1RESTStorage()
})
return c.v1Storage, c.v1StorageErr
}
func (c *ImageAPIServerConfig) newV1RESTStorage() (map[string]rest.Storage, error) {
// TODO: allow the system CAs and the local CAs to be joined together.
importTransport, err := restclient.TransportFor(&restclient.Config{})
if err != nil {
return nil, fmt.Errorf("unable to configure a default transport for importing: %v", err)
}
insecureImportTransport, err := restclient.TransportFor(&restclient.Config{
TLSClientConfig: restclient.TLSClientConfig{
Insecure: true,
},
})
if err != nil {
return nil, fmt.Errorf("unable to configure a default transport for importing: %v", err)
}
coreClient, err := coreclient.NewForConfig(c.CoreAPIServerClientConfig)
if err != nil {
return nil, err
}
authorizationClient, err := authorizationclient.NewForConfig(c.GenericConfig.LoopbackClientConfig)
if err != nil {
return nil, err
}
imageClient, err := imageclient.NewForConfig(c.GenericConfig.LoopbackClientConfig)
if err != nil {
return nil, err
}
imageStorage, err := imageetcd.NewREST(c.GenericConfig.RESTOptionsGetter)
if err != nil {
return nil, fmt.Errorf("error building REST storage: %v", err)
}
imageRegistry := image.NewRegistry(imageStorage)
imageSignatureStorage := imagesignature.NewREST(imageClient)
imageStreamSecretsStorage := imagesecret.NewREST(coreClient)
imageStreamStorage, imageStreamStatusStorage, internalImageStreamStorage, err := imagestreametcd.NewREST(c.GenericConfig.RESTOptionsGetter, c.RegistryHostnameRetriever, authorizationClient.SubjectAccessReviews(), c.LimitVerifier)
if err != nil {
return nil, fmt.Errorf("error building REST storage: %v", err)
}
imageStreamRegistry := imagestream.NewRegistry(imageStreamStorage, imageStreamStatusStorage, internalImageStreamStorage)
imageStreamMappingStorage := imagestreammapping.NewREST(imageRegistry, imageStreamRegistry, c.RegistryHostnameRetriever)
imageStreamTagStorage := imagestreamtag.NewREST(imageRegistry, imageStreamRegistry)
importerCache, err := imageimporter.NewImageStreamLayerCache(imageimporter.DefaultImageStreamLayerCacheSize)
if err != nil {
return nil, fmt.Errorf("error building REST storage: %v", err)
}
importerFn := func(r importer.RepositoryRetriever) imageimporter.Interface {
return imageimporter.NewImageStreamImporter(r, c.MaxImagesBulkImportedPerRepository, flowcontrol.NewTokenBucketRateLimiter(2.0, 3), &importerCache)
}
importerDockerClientFn := func() dockerv1client.Client {
return dockerv1client.NewClient(20*time.Second, false)
}
imageStreamImportStorage := imagestreamimport.NewREST(
importerFn,
imageStreamRegistry,
internalImageStreamStorage,
imageStorage,
imageClient,
importTransport,
insecureImportTransport,
importerDockerClientFn,
c.AllowedRegistriesForImport,
c.RegistryHostnameRetriever,
authorizationClient.SubjectAccessReviews())
imageStreamImageStorage := imagestreamimage.NewREST(imageRegistry, imageStreamRegistry)
v1Storage := map[string]rest.Storage{}
v1Storage["images"] = imageStorage
v1Storage["imagesignatures"] = imageSignatureStorage
v1Storage["imageStreams/secrets"] = imageStreamSecretsStorage
v1Storage["imageStreams"] = imageStreamStorage
v1Storage["imageStreams/status"] = imageStreamStatusStorage
v1Storage["imageStreamImports"] = imageStreamImportStorage
v1Storage["imageStreamImages"] = imageStreamImageStorage
v1Storage["imageStreamMappings"] = imageStreamMappingStorage
v1Storage["imageStreamTags"] = imageStreamTagStorage
return v1Storage, nil
}
